Grandma ReggieS Chopped Liver
- 2 large onions, chopped (about 3 cups)
- 3 tablespoon vegetable oil plus more for finishing
- 1 pound chicken livers, trimmed
- 3 tablespoons water
- 6 hard-boiled eggs, peeled
- Equipment: a meat grinder fitted with a medium blade
- Cook onions in oil with 3 teaspoon salt in a 12-inch heavy skillet over medium heat, stirring occasionally, until golden brown, about 15 minutes, then transfer to a bowl. Cook chicken livers with water in covered skillet over medium-low heat, stirring occasionally, until just cooked through, about 8 minutes. Transfer livers to a plate and cool to room temperature. Discard liquid.
- Grind livers through meat grinder into bowl. Then grind eggs into bowl.
- Add onions to liver and stir mixture well. If mixture is crumbly, add 1 to 2 tablespoons of vegetable oil to make creamy. Season with salt.Add onions to liver and stir mixture well.
